First, what counts as what?

Unfermented soy includes edamame, tofu, soy milk, and soy flour — plus the soy protein isolates found in many processed foods and protein bars.

Fermented soy includes miso, tempeh, natto, traditionally brewed soy sauce, Korean doenjang, and fermented soy beverages. These have been transformed by weeks, months, or even years of work by beneficial microbes.

Side by side: what fermentation changes

Unfermented soy Fermented soy
Isoflavones Mostly glycoside form — your body must convert them before use Largely pre-converted to absorbable aglycone forms (genistein, daidzein)
Phytic acid & trypsin inhibitors Present — can limit mineral absorption and protein digestion Substantially reduced by fermentation
Protein Complete protein, longer chains Broken into smaller peptides — easier to digest
New compounds — Fermentation can create nutrients like vitamin K2 (in natto) and bioactive peptides
Digestive comfort Varies; some people find soy hard on the stomach Generally gentler — the microbes did the hard work first

These differences are well documented in the scientific literature on soy fermentation.[1][2]

"But what about the estrogen thing?"

This is the question we hear most, so let's take it head-on. Soy isoflavones are sometimes called "phytoestrogens" because their shape loosely resembles estrogen. That word has caused a world of worry — and it deserves context.

Isoflavones are not estrogen, and they behave very differently in the body — binding preferentially to different receptors and acting far more weakly than the hormone itself. Decades of human research on soy foods, including randomized controlled trials in both men and women, have not supported the popular fears — and organizations studying isoflavones closely continue to explore their potential benefits, from menopausal comfort to bone support in postmenopausal women.[3] Whole populations have eaten soy daily for centuries without the effects the internet warns about.

What to look for when choosing soy

Whichever form you choose, quality separates the great from the forgettable. A few things worth checking: Is it organic and non-GMO? The majority of commodity soy is genetically modified and conventionally grown. Is it traditionally fermented, with real microbes and real time — not just flavored to taste fermented? And is it a whole-bean food rather than a heavily processed isolate? The closer to tradition, the better the odds the bean's full synergy is intact.
